Key Takeaways Landstar reported Q1 earnings of $1.16 per share, beating estimates and rising 36.5% year over year.LSTR's truck transportation revenue rose 3.1%, supported by higher BCO utilization and rate strength.Operating income jumped 35.1% as variable contribution improved for the first time since Q3 2022. Landstar System, Inc. (LSTR - Free Report) reported solid first-quarter 2026 results, wherein its earnings and revenues surpassed the Zacks Consensus Estimate and improved year over year.Quarterly earnings of $1.16 per share surpassed the Zacks Consensus Estimate of $1.11 and grew 36.5% year over year (despite being unfavorably impacted by almost 10 cents related to the previously disclosed supply chain fraud matter). Revenues of $1.17 billion beat the Zacks Consensus Estimate of $1.15 billion and surged 1.6% year over year. Operating income surged 35.1% from the prior-year quarter’s figure to $53.23 million. Total costs and expenses (on a reported basis) rose 0.4% year over year to $1.12 billion. Landstar president and chief executive officer, Frank Lonegro, stated, “The Landstar team of independent business owners and employees executed well in a dynamic transportation backdrop, with our network generating higher truck transportation revenues and increased BCO utilization year-over-year. I was particularly pleased with our variable contribution performance, which reflected Landstar’s first year-over-year increase in variable contribution since the third quarter of 2022. We were encouraged by our improved first quarter results, attributable to a strengthening rate environment and the Company’s unwavering commitment to safety, security and service.” LSTR’s Q1 Segmental DetailsTotal revenues in the truck transportation segment — contributing to 92.4% of the top line — amounted to $1.08 billion, up 3.1% from the year-ago quarter’s figure. The reported figure was in line with our expectations of $1.06 billion. Rail intermodal revenues of $19.31 million rose 10.4% from the figure recorded in first-quarter 2025. The reported figure was below our expectations of $21.6 million. Revenues in the ocean and air-cargo carrier segments fell 26.9% year over year to $47.96 million. The reported figure was below our expectations of $71.7 million. Other revenues increased 10.5% year over year to $21.72 million. The reported figure was above our expectations of $16.8 million. Liquidity, Dividends & BuybackAt the end of first-quarter 2026, Landstar had cash and cash equivalents of $353.25 million compared with $396.69 million recorded at the prior-quarter end. Additionally, long-term debt (excluding current maturities) totaled $43.14 million at the end of the first quarter compared with $48.48 million at the prior-quarter end. During the first quarter of 2026, Landstar purchased 150,923 shares for $22.6 million. Landstar is currently authorized to purchase up to an additional 1,115,195 shares under its longstanding share purchase program. Landstar’s board of directorsalsoannounced a quarterly cash dividend of 40 cents per share payable on June 9, 2026, to stockholders of record as of the close of business on May 19, 2026. JACKSONVILLE, Fla., May 19, 2026 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- Landstar System, Inc. (NASDAQ: LSTR), a technology-enabled, asset-light provider of integrated transportation management solutions delivering safe, specialized transportation services, today reflected on the U.S. Supreme Court’s recent decision in Montgomery v. Caribe Transport II, LLC, which addresses the scope of the Federal Aviation Administration Authorization Act’s (FAAAA) safety exception to the preemption of state law negligent selection claims.As a leading freight transportation solutions provider, Landstar has long valued safe and reliable freight transportation. In both its role as a motor carrier providing transportation through a network of approximately 8,500 trucks provided by independently owned Business Capacity Owners (BCOs) operating under Landstar’s motor carrier authority and as a freight broker utilizing a network of approximately 65,000 independent, non-exclusive third-party carriers operating under their own federally issued operating authorities, the Company seeks to offer safe, reliable transportation. Across our business model, Landstar applies disciplined, multi-layered approaches to qualifying BCOs and approving third-party carriers aided in part by technology-enabled vetting tools. With respect to our freight brokerage business, Landstar’s process to approve third-party carriers includes review of federal licensing and safety-related data, adherence to operational and compliance-related standards, and investments in and use of technology-enabled compliance tools. We believe these practices align with federal safety expectations, including guidance from the Federal Motor Carrier Safety Administration (FMCSA) and the U.S. Department of Transportation (DOT), and reflect Landstar’s belief that all parties involved in freight transportation have an important role to play with respect to highway safety. “Safety is fundamental to how Landstar operates,” said Frank Lonegro, President and Chief Executive Officer. “For years, we have applied disciplined processes to evaluate, qualify and arrange transportation solutions because it is the right thing to do for our customers, our independent agents, and the motoring public. This decision reinforces the importance of how we operate and is consistent with the standards that make Landstar the leading platform for independent agents, BCOs, and third-party carriers.” Industry observers have noted that the decision may increase focus on carrier selection practices and elevate expectations around insurance, compliance, and operational discipline across the brokerage sector. We believe Landstar’s established approach, including its insurance framework and focus on qualified third-party carriers, positions the Company well to operate in this environment. Over time, Landstar has also reduced the size of its approved carrier network as advances in internal systems, third-party technology, and industry tools have enabled more rigorous and data-driven carrier evaluation. Landstar also believes there is an opportunity for greater clarity at the federal level regarding standards for carrier selection and qualification. The Company encourages Congress, the U.S. Department of Transportation, and the FMCSA to further define expectations in this area and to evaluate current minimum financial responsibility requirements, which have not been meaningfully updated in decades. Landstar will continue to apply and evolve its established carrier qualification and approval programs, including ongoing investment in vetting technology, use of safety and compliance data, and monitoring through internal systems and third-party tools, as part of its commitment to safety, security, and service across its network of independent agents, BCOs, third-party carriers, and employees. Tailwinds Working in Favor of LSTR StockLandstar's efforts to develop its heavy haul services in addition to the cross-border transportation with Mexico are commendable. Cross-border transportation offers significant growth opportunities to LSTR as companies are increasingly sourcing products from Mexico because it moves production lines close to the United States, not only saving production costs but also making the supply chain more secure. Development of the company's heavy haul services should also boost profitability. Heavy haul business refers to the transportation of loads that are larger and heavier than the prepared roadways and bridges can bear, and they need specialized equipment and expert drivers. By bolstering its heavy haul capabilities, LSTR will be able to deliver goods between different sectors (mining, construction and manufacturing) that need transportation of large machinery and equipment. Landstar’s strong balance sheet increases financial flexibility. The company ended first-quarter 2026 with cash and cash equivalents (and short-term investments) of $353.25 million, much higher than the current debt level of $26.1 million. This implies that the company has sufficient cash to meet its current debt obligations. Meanwhile, long-term debt has decreased to $43.14 million at first-quarter 2026-end from $48.5 million at fourth-quarter 2025-end. A solid balance sheet enables the company to reward shareholders with dividends and share repurchases. As a reflection of its shareholder-friendly stance, in 2022, 2023, 2024 and 2025, LSTR paid dividends of $115.6 million, $117.1 million, $120.5 million and $124.7 million, respectively. Dividend-paying stocks like LSTR are generally safe bets for creating wealth, as these payouts act as a hedge against economic uncertainty, which characterizes current times. Landstar is also active on the buyback front. LSTR repurchased shares worth $285.9 million in 2022, $53.9 million in 2023, $81.4 million in 2024 and $179.8 million in 2025. During the first quarter of 2026, Landstar purchased 150,923 shares for $22.6 million. Landstar is currently authorized to purchase up to an additional 1,115,195 shares under its longstanding share purchase program. Buybacks not only reduce the total outstanding share count, thereby increasing earnings per share, but also signal management's belief in the intrinsic value of the stock. Impressive Valuation Picture for LSTR StockLandstar looks cheap from a valuation standpoint. Considering the forward 12-month price-to-sales ratio (P/S-F12M), LSTR is trading at a discount compared to the industry. The stock has a forward 12-month P/S-F12M of 1.29X compared with 2.70X for the industry over the past five years. These factors indicate that the stock’s valuation is attractive. LSTR P/S Ratio (Forward 12 Months) Vs. Industry Image Source: Zacks Investment Research LSTR Stock’s Price PerformanceShares of LSTR stock have gained 45.8% over the past year, underperforming the transportation-truck industry’s 59.2% surge, as well as that of other industry players, J.B. Hunt Transport Services (JBHT - Free Report) and Knight-Swift Transportation Holdings Inc. (KNX - Free Report) , within the same time frame. LSTR Stock’s One-Year Price Comparison Image Source: Zacks Investment Research Headwinds Weighing on LSTR StockLandstar is being hurt by reduced demand for freight services and increased truck capacity. Due to the weakness in freight demand, shipment volumes and rates are low. The top line has been suffering mainly due to the below-par performance of its key segment, namely, truck transportation. Revenues are likely to be weak in the future as well. Risks associated with the economic slowdown, geopolitical tensions and tariff-induced economic uncertainty continue to bother the stock’s performance. As things stand now, consumer spending and business investments remain low, and production levels have decreased in response to reduced demand, affecting demand for goods transportation and resulting in a freight recession (The Cass Freight Shipments Index, which declined 4.4% year over year in April 2026, 4.5% year over year in March 2026, 7.2% year over year in February 2026 and 7.1% in January 2026. This measure has also deteriorated year over year in each of the past 12 months in 2025, which confirms the overall declining trend). We currently believe that these factors indicate persistent weakness in freight demand through the remainder of this year. The still-high inflation reading continues to hurt consumer sentiment and growth expectations. With labor and material costs showing no signs of letting off, the ability to pass these increases through to the consumer will determine the profitability of trucking companies like LSTR. The truck industry, of which Landstar is an integral part, has been persistently battling a driver shortage for several years. As old drivers are retiring, trucking companies are finding it difficult to find new drivers to take their place since the low-paying job does not appeal to the younger generation. Exceeded Q1 2026 Outlook for Revenue and Adjusted EBITDARaises 2026 Full Year Outlook for Revenue, Adjusted EBITDA and Net CAPEX on Continued Improving Commercial Demand SCOTTSDALE, Ariz., May 07, 2026 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- WillScot Holdings Corporation (“WillScot” or the “Company”) (Nasdaq: WSC), a leader in innovative temporary space solutions, today announced first quarter 2026 results, including key performance highlights and market updates, and raised its 2026 full year outlook. Q1 20261 Generated revenue of $549 million, gross profit margin percentage of 52.1%, and net income of $28 million.Reported Adjusted Net Income of $39 million and Adjusted EBITDA of $211 million at a 38.5% margin.Reported diluted and Adjusted Diluted Earnings Per Share of $0.15 and $0.21, respectively.Leasing and services revenue of $525 million increased year-over-year, with a 2.0% decline in leasing revenue more than offset by a 12.3% increase in delivery and installation revenue driven by project activations during the quarter.Generated Net cash provided by operating activities of $191 million and Adjusted Free Cash Flow of $116 million at a 21.1% margin.Paid down $76 million of outstanding debt and returned $20 million to shareholders through our quarterly cash dividend and share repurchases.Increased previously issued full year 2026 outlook for revenue, Adjusted EBITDA, and Net CAPEX given continued improving commercial demand. Tim Boswell, President and Chief Executive Officer of WillScot, commented, "Our first quarter 2026 results were encouraging, with clear progress across our commercial and operational priorities for the year. We are seeing a steady increase in demand from larger project opportunities, most notably in the data center, power generation and utility, diversified manufacturing, and events sectors, that align well with both our value proposition and our strategic focus on enterprise accounts, new verticals, and our expanded offerings. Order and activation trends continued to strengthen through April, which combined with the growing volume of larger projects, is giving us better visibility into the second half of the year and is consistent with our longer-term strategy to drive higher quality revenue mix. Operationally, our teams are mobilizing to support increased activity levels by executing our previously announced Network Optimization Plan, rolling out our route optimization and dispatch platform in the field, continuing to optimize centralized shared services, and activating fleet to increase availability and minimize lead times across the network. Each of these initiatives supports our ability to capture immediate market opportunities while improving long-term profitability and the customer experience." Boswell continued, "The strengthening commercial activity supports our increased 2026 outlook for Revenue, Adjusted EBITDA and capital expenditures, and we think there is a credible path to inflect leasing revenues to year-over-year growth in the second half of 2026. We remain focused on advancing initiatives that are within our control to strengthen our competitive positioning, serve our customers, and drive long-term shareholder value creation. I am incredibly grateful to our team for their focus on clean and consistent execution." Matt Jacobsen, Chief Financial Officer of WillScot, commented, "First quarter 2026 revenues of $549 million and Adjusted EBITDA of $211 million exceeded our outlook entering the year. Large project demand drove outperformance in unit activations, which drove a year-over-year increase in variable costs, but also 12% year-over-year growth in delivery and installation revenues in the quarter. While these items naturally weigh on Adjusted EBITDA margins in the short-term, we expect that these activity levels will support units-on-rent and an increased lease revenue run-rate heading into the second half of the year." Jacobsen concluded, "Based on first quarter results and our current order book levels, we are raising our 2026 outlook to $2.250 billion in revenue and $915 million in Adjusted EBITDA. We continue to see improving commercial demand stemming mainly from larger project activity in our modular space portfolio. In contrast, we have not seen improved demand across local markets, so while stabilizing, we remain cautious about the outlook. That said, we are raising our Net CAPEX outlook to $325 million for 2026 to support strong demand in select product lines tied to large scale projects. This increase speaks favorably to our competitive positioning and is expected to offset continued softness in other transactional product categories, supporting the second half 2026 leasing revenue inflection now implied in our current outlook." First Quarter 2026 Results1 Three Months Ended March 31,(in thousands, except share data) 2026 2025 Revenue$548,628 $559,551 Net income$28,123 $43,055 Adjusted Net Income$38,847 $48,658 Adjusted EBITDA$211,014 $228,785 Gross profit margin 52.1% 53.7%Adjusted EBITDA Margin (%) 38.5% 40.9%Net cash provided by operating activities$191,058 $206,627 Adjusted Free Cash Flow$115,556 $144,795 Diluted earnings per share$0.15 $0.23 Adjusted Diluted Earnings Per Share$0.21 $0.26 Weighted average diluted shares outstanding 181,463,605 185,301,787 Adjusted weighted average diluted shares outstanding 181,463,605 185,301,787 Net cash provided by operating activities margin 34.8% 36.9%Adjusted Free Cash Flow Margin (%) 21.1% 25.9%Return on Invested Capital 13.0% 13.7% Three Months Ended March 31, (in thousands) 2026 2025 Modular space leasing revenue(a)$243,761 $245,864 Portable storage leasing revenue 72,523 77,035 VAPS and third-party leasing revenues(b) 97,135 96,339 Other leasing-related revenue(c) 12,103 15,152 Leasing revenue 425,522 434,390 Delivery and installation revenue 99,522 88,661 Total leasing and services revenue 525,044 523,051 New unit sales revenue 8,994 22,437 Rental unit sales revenue 14,590 14,063 Total revenues$548,628 $559,551 (a) Includes revenue from clearspan structures. (b) Includes $10.2 million and $9.2 million of service revenue for the three months ended March 31, 2026 and 2025, respectively. (c) Includes primarily damage billings, delinquent payment charges, and other processing fees associated with leasing arrangements, and is partially offset by write offs of specific uncollectible lease receivables recorded as a reduction to revenue of $13.0 million and $10.6 million, for the three months ended March 31, 2026 and 2025, respectively. Capitalization and Liquidity Update1 As of and for the three months ended March 31, 2026, except where noted: Net cash provided by operating activities was $191 million, resulting in $116 million of Adjusted Free Cash Flow after Net CAPEX investments.Invested $89 million of Net CAPEX, supporting both maintenance capex needs and growth in higher value products from strong ongoing large project demand.Total debt was $3,514 million and net debt was $3,499 million, representing a $76 million reduction in our total debt balance in the quarter. Our next debt maturity is in August 2028.Availability under our asset-based revolving credit facility ("ABL Facility") was approximately $1.5 billion.Weighted average pre-tax interest rate, inclusive of $1.25 billion of fixed-to-floating swaps of 1-month SOFR at 3.54%, was approximately 5.7%. Estimated annual cash interest expense based on our current debt structure and benchmark rates is approximately $202 million, or approximately $215 million inclusive of non-cash amortization of deferred financing fees. Our debt structure is approximately 90% / 10% fixed-to-floating after giving effect to the interest rate swaps.Net Debt to Adjusted EBITDA was at 3.7x based on our last 12 months Adjusted EBITDA of $953 million.Repurchased 352,900 shares of Common Stock for $7 million in the first quarter of 2026, contributing to a 1.2% reduction in our outstanding share count over the 12 months ended March 31, 2026.Paid quarterly cash dividend of $0.07 per share on March 18, 2026 to shareholders of record as of March 4, 2026. 2026 Full Year Outlook1 The Company raised its full year 2026 outlook provided in February 2026. Key Takeaways H.B. Fuller announced a global price hike of at least 10% across all products, effective April 1, 2026.FUL cites tightening petrochemical supply and rising raw material costs impacting recent operations.H.B. Fuller is leveraging supply networks, securing materials early, and reallocating supply globally. H.B. Fuller Company (FUL - Free Report) has announced a global price increase of at least 10% across all product lines, effective from April 1, 2026, as it aims to ensure continued supply amid the ongoing disruptions in the petrochemical supply chain due to a dynamic global materials environment.The move is in response to the tightening availability and rising raw material costs that have impacted the petrochemical industry in recent weeks. The pricing action will help safeguard a reliable supply and uphold product quality, service and performance. The company is taking proactive measures to mitigate supply challenges. These include leveraging its diversified regional supply network, strengthening longstanding supplier partnerships, securing raw materials ahead of shortages and reallocating supply across regions. H.B. Fuller is also advancing qualified alternative raw materials where possible. The price adjustment of certain technologies and regions may be significantly higher depending on cost pressures and supply conditions, ensuring the company continues investing in capabilities that support customer innovation, long term growth and operational stability. The company further emphasized its commitment to transparency and partnership, urging customers to share updated demand forecasts to support effective planning. U.S. dollar banknotes are seen in this illustration taken March 24, 2026. REUTERS/Dado Ruvic/Illustration Purchase Licensing Rights, opens new tabSummaryCompaniesH.B. Fuller confirms all-cash proposal, currently conducting due diligence with AMSAMS shares surge up to 13.5% after news, market cap peaks at £528.6 millionH.B. Fuller has until June 18 to make firm offer under UK rulesMay 21 (Reuters) - British medical supplier Advanced Medical Solutions (AMSU.L), opens new tab on Thursday said it had received an unsolicited takeover proposal from U.S.-based adhesives maker H.B. Fuller (FUL.N), opens new tab, days after its buyout talks with a private-equity firm ended. Shares of the British company rose as much as 13.5% to 240 pence, giving it a market capitalisation of £528.6 million ($710.02 million). Jumpstart your morning with the latest legal news delivered straight to your inbox from The Daily Docket newsletter. Sign up here. Advanced Medical Solutions's share performance in the last yearMinnesota-based specialty chemicals company H.B. Fuller said it submitted an all-cash proposal for AMS on April 30. Neither side disclosed financial details of the proposed bid. H.B. Fuller said it was engaged in due diligence with the British company. The approach, which is the second bid in just over a month for the London-listed company, comes days after private equity firm TA Associates walked away from deal talks without giving a reason or a bid value. AMS, which develops and supplies wound‑care dressing technologies, would strengthen H.B. Fuller's push into high-margin medical adhesives and wound‑care products, diversifying its revenue stream. AMS stock was last up 5.9% at 224 pence. This approach is the latest in a series of bids for London-listed companies as overseas firms seek to take advantage of relatively low UK equity valuations. H.B. Fuller has until June 18 to announce a firm intention to make an offer or walk away under UK takeover rules.
